Hair Day #11 – Hair braid headband

This hairstyle is taking the hair from the ears forward, split at the crown and french braiding each side.  Then I wrap them up and around, pinning along the way.  Sometimes I straighten the back, but this was just hair that I washed the night before with my natural wave.  The wierd part about my hair is that my top layer is a bit straight, but underneath it is wavy.  With a hairstyle like this, it takes most of the straight hair and puts it up so everything looks more uniform.
